Gene: Gjd4 (gap junction protein, delta 4) Mus musculus
Analyze
Symbol: Gjd4
Name: gap junction protein, delta 4
RGD ID: 1550043
MGI Page MGI
Description: Predicted to enable gap junction channel activity. Acts upstream of or within regulation of satellite cell activation involved in skeletal muscle regeneration. Located in plasma membrane. Is expressed in several structures, including diaphragm; limb segment; liver; lung; and skeletal musculature. Orthologous to human GJD4 (gap junction protein delta 4).
Type: protein-coding
RefSeq Status: VALIDATED
Previously known as: 9430022F06Rik; connexin u; connexin-39; connexin39; Cx39; Cxnu; gap junction delta-4 protein
